Diamond Scooters, Inc. generally designs its electric scooters with some level of weather resistance, which typically includes being able to handle light rain. However, it is important to note that riding in heavier rain or standing water may pose risks to both the scooter and the rider’s safety. Water can potentially damage the electrical components and reduce the scooter's performance or durability in the long run. If a rider is considering using a Diamond Scooter in rainy conditions, they should exercise caution by avoiding deep puddles and reducing speed. Additionally, it would be wise to consult the user manual, which usually provides specific guidance on weather resistance and maintenance.
